The Scene
Popular with shoppers in need of a break, Charley's dining room sports a saloon motif and can be deafening when packed. The sidewalk patio offers a chance to escape the mall for some fresh air, while the bar is a welcoming spot for solo diners and serves up a surprisingly thorough wine list. Weekend brunch service attracts strong crowds, as all items (average cost: $10) include a mimosa or screwdriver.

The Food
With its pizzas, salads, fish dishes and sandwiches, the extensive menu attempts to cover all the proverbial bases. Starters like creamy spinach and artichoke dip or Caesar salad topped with spicy blackened chicken can easily be shared. Those looking for something more filling than a juicy burger can choose from pasta dishes and choice steaks. Desserts include authentic New York cheesecake and rich Charles River pie.
